Sally Harding

Sally Harding is a needlecraft technician, author, designer, and editor. Born in the United States, she now lives in London. She was the technical knitting editor for Vogue Knitting, and has for many years edited needlecraft books by acclaimed textile designer Kaffe Fassett. Her books include Crochet Style, Fast Knits Fat Needles, and Quick Crochet Huge Hooks.
